How to compare plans without getting lost
Comparison becomes much simpler when you evaluate benefits in a consistent order. Start by mapping your likely healthcare usage: specialist visits, diagnostics, and hospitalization risk based on your personal medical profile. Next, compare the inpatient room and board limits, surgical sub-limits, and coverage for high-cost procedures such as imaging, cancer care, or complex interventions. Then check outpatient benefits carefully, because some plans offer robust inpatient coverage while limiting the services that support day-to-day treatment.
It also helps to understand how providers are supported in practice. Networks can influence convenience, but reimbursement models matter just as much for foreigners who may prefer specific doctors or hospitals. Review claims turnaround expectations, documentation requirements, and whether direct billing is available for certain facilities. Finally, consider premium stability and policy flexibility, such as options for tailoring coverage levels to your circumstances and adjusting benefits as your life evolves.
